内容分发网络(CDN)是一种网络基础架构,它通过在地理上分散的服务器上存储和分发内容,以提高网站、应用程序和其他在线服务的性能和可靠性,CDN的主要目标是减少网络拥塞,提高加载速度,并确保内容的可用性,除了这些主要功能外,CDN还可以提供一些额外的安全优势,帮助抵御各种网络攻击。
1. DDoS攻击:分布式拒绝服务(DDoS)攻击是一种常见的网络攻击,攻击者通过大量的恶意流量来淹没目标服务器,使其无法处理正常的请求,CDN可以通过其全球分布的服务器网络来分散这些流量,从而减轻对原始服务器的影响。
2. SSL剥离攻击:SSL剥离攻击是一种高级的网络攻击,攻击者通过拦截和修改HTTPS流量,使用户在不知情的情况下与不受信任的服务器进行通信,CDN可以通过在其服务器上实施严格的SSL策略,以及使用最新的加密技术,来防止这种攻击。
3. 注入攻击:注入攻击是一种常见的SQL注入或XSS攻击,攻击者通过在输入字段中插入恶意代码,来获取未经授权的访问权限或执行其他恶意操作,CDN可以通过实施严格的输入验证和过滤机制,以及使用安全的编程实践,来防止这种攻击。
4. 缓存投毒攻击:缓存投毒攻击是一种针对CDN的攻击,攻击者通过向CDN的缓存服务器发送恶意内容,来影响用户的访问体验,CDN可以通过实施严格的内容验证和更新策略,以及使用最新的安全技术,来防止这种攻击。
5. 钓鱼和欺诈攻击:钓鱼和欺诈攻击是一种常见的网络攻击,攻击者通过伪造合法的网站或服务,来诱骗用户提供敏感信息,CDN可以通过实施严格的域名验证和安全策略,以及使用最新的安全技术,来防止这种攻击。
6. 恶意软件和病毒攻击:恶意软件和病毒攻击是一种常见的网络攻击,攻击者通过在用户的设备上安装恶意软件或病毒,来窃取敏感信息或破坏系统,CDN可以通过实施严格的安全策略和更新机制,以及使用最新的安全技术,来防止这种攻击。
CDN不仅可以提高网站和应用的性能和可靠性,还可以提供一系列的安全优势,帮助抵御各种网络攻击,尽管CDN可以提供这些安全优势,但用户仍然需要采取其他的安全措施,如使用强密码、定期更新软件、避免点击不明链接等,以保护自己的设备和数据。
相关问题与解答:
1. CDN如何防止DDoS攻击?
答:CDN通过其全球分布的服务器网络来分散DDoS攻击的流量,从而减轻对原始服务器的影响。
2. CDN如何防止SSL剥离攻击?
答:CDN可以通过在其服务器上实施严格的SSL策略,以及使用最新的加密技术,来防止SSL剥离攻击。
3. CDN如何防止注入攻击?
答:CDN可以通过实施严格的输入验证和过滤机制,以及使用安全的编程实践,来防止注入攻击。
4. CDN如何防止缓存投毒攻击?
答:CDN可以通过实施严格的内容验证和更新策略,以及使用最新的安全技术,来防止缓存投毒攻击。
原创文章,作者:K-seo,如若转载,请注明出处:https://www.kdun.cn/ask/76724.html